There's the Jetbeam ST Cycler, similar shape and size as PD32.

It uses an XML and does 425 lumens, not driven too hard so good for CR123s.

Has one of the nicest HAIII.

Even the Klarus XT11 running two RCR123's will pump out ~ 850 lumens...at least in testing at last years Photon Fest. It did ~ 760 lumens with CR123's, and ~ 630 lumens on one 18650.

So if you want lumens...that is one way to go.
